EDF Statement on the Passing of Congressman Raúl Grijalva
Statement from EDF Executive Director Amanda Leland
“Congressman Grijalva was a champion for the climate and environmental justice. He was a strong and powerful chair of the House Natural Resources Committee and Congressional Progressive Caucus, consistently demonstrating thoughtful, conscientious leadership.
“His emphasis on community engagement has now become a central tenet of environmental work. Environmental Defense Fund is grateful for his lifelong service to bettering our climate for future generations. He moved the environmental movement forward throughout his storied career, prioritizing better than anyone the needs of tribal and environmental justice communities, emphasizing that our shared environment should be accessible to all.
“His loss will be greatly felt.”
